No. 1 Chargers Cruise Past Fullerton, 10-0

No. 1 Chargers Cruise Past Fullerton, 10-0

By Robert Nilsen

CYPRESS, CA- The Cypress College softball team (16-0, 7-0 OEC) easily dispatched Fullerton College (7-10, 2-5 OEC) 10-0 in 5 innings on Friday afternoon. The Chargers entered the game ranked No. 1 in California.

Destiny Vasquez (9-0) got the start and picked up her ninth win of the season as she dominated the Hornets while striking out 6 and allowing just 3 hits. Sydney McCollum (3-for-3, 4 RBI) and Melanie Okazaki (2-for-4, 2 RBI) powered the Chargers offense.

Shelby Boehmer (1-2) received the loss for the Hornets as she pitched 0.2 innings while allowing 5 runs on 4 hits.

The Chargers struck quickly and often as they scored 6 runs in the first inning. With 1 out McCollum gave the Chargers a 1-0 lead when she scored on an illegal pitch by Boehmer. Vazquez delivered an RBI single after back-to-back base hits to increase the Chargers lead to 2-0. Nicole Wise (0-for-3, RBI) followed with an RBI groundout to give the Chargers a 3-0 lead. Following the groundout the Chargers recorded 5 straight hits to add 3 more runs as they took an early 6-0 lead.

The Chargers offense would continue to roll as McCollum would drive in 2 more runs in the third inning on a single to center field to give the Chargers a commanding 8-0 advantage. Cypress added 2 more runs in the fourth inning on RBI singles by McCollum and Okazaki. Hailey Hoffman (1-0) came into the game to pitch in the fifth inning and recorded the last 2 outs as the Chargers won 10-0.
